2. Engine and Performance
At the heart of the TVS Jupiter lies a reliable, fuel-efficient, and performance-optimized engine.
- Engine Type: 109.7cc, single-cylinder, air-cooled engine
- Power Output: 7.8 bhp @ 7500 rpm
- Torque: 8.8 Nm @ 5500 rpm
- Transmission: CVT (Continuously Variable Transmission)
This engine configuration ensures a smooth, vibration-free ride ideal for daily commuting. TVS has integrated its patented Eco Thrust Fuel injection (ET-Fi) technology in the BS6 model, which enhances fuel combustion, performance, and mileage.
The throttle response is seamless, acceleration is linear, and the power delivery is sufficient for city rides and moderate highway use.
3. Fuel Efficiency and Mileage
A critical factor for most Indian buyers, fuel efficiency is where Jupiter shines:
- Mileage (Real-World): Around 50–58 kmpl
- Fuel Tank Capacity: 6 liters
- Range Per Full Tank: Approx. 300–350 km
The inclusion of ET-Fi technology ensures that Jupiter remains among the most fuel-efficient scooters in its category. Whether you’re commuting to work or taking short trips, the scooter provides excellent economy without compromising performance.

5. Features and Convenience
TVS Jupiter has consistently introduced practical features that elevate the riding experience:
- External Fuel Fill Cap: Convenient refueling without lifting the seat.
- USB Charging Port: For charging your mobile devices on the go.
- Large Underseat Storage: 21 liters of space suitable for a helmet or shopping bags.
- Front Utility Hook and Retractable Bag Hooks: Added storage utility for groceries and backpacks.
- Silent Start System: The “intelliGO” feature allows for silent ignition, reducing noise and wear.
In higher variants, you’ll also get digital-analogue instrument consoles, mobile app connectivity, and adjustable shock absorbers—making the Jupiter a highly functional daily driver.
6. Safety Features
When it comes to safety, Jupiter checks all the boxes for a commuter scooter:
- Synchronized Braking System (SBS): Ensures even braking across both wheels, improving stability.
- Tubeless Tyres: Reduces the chance of sudden deflation.
- Disc Brake (on ZX Disc variant): Better stopping power and confidence during emergency braking.
- Side Stand Engine Cut-off: Prevents the engine from starting when the side stand is down.
- LED Tail Lamps and Indicators: Enhance visibility and safety, especially during low-light conditions.
These features collectively make TVS Jupiter one of the safest scooters in the 110cc category.
7. Ride Comfort and Suspension
One of the standout features of the TVS Jupiter is its plush ride quality:
- Front Suspension: Telescopic hydraulic fork
- Rear Suspension: 3-step adjustable gas-charged shock absorber
- Wheel Size: 12-inch alloy wheels
The bigger 12-inch wheels offer excellent ride balance and road grip. Combined with a well-cushioned seat and ergonomic riding posture, the TVS Jupiter glides effortlessly over potholes, speed breakers, and rough urban roads.

12. TVS Jupiter vs TVS Jupiter 125
TVS has also launched the Jupiter 125, a more powerful sibling of the original Jupiter:
- Engine: 124.8cc
- Power: 8.3 PS
- Torque: 10.5 Nm
The 125 variant targets buyers looking for a bit more performance without compromising mileage or practicality. However, the standard TVS Jupiter remains the go-to choice for budget-conscious, everyday riders.
